Becky L. Sartini is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Ecology and Reproductive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Becky L. Sartini has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 332 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Ecology and 5 papers in Reproductive Medicine. Recurrent topics in Becky L. Sartini’s work include Sperm and Testicular Function (5 papers), Marine animal studies overview (4 papers) and Animal Genetics and Reproduction (3 papers). Becky L. Sartini is often cited by papers focused on Sperm and Testicular Function (5 papers), Marine animal studies overview (4 papers) and Animal Genetics and Reproduction (3 papers). Becky L. Sartini collaborates with scholars based in United States, Italy and Canada. Becky L. Sartini's co-authors include M. Kaproth, Elizabeth J. Anderson, Clarke F. Millette, Daniel L. Kilpatrick, Wei Wang, Hang Wang, Geoffrey Greene, Ingrid E. Lofgren, Tracy A. Romano and Stephanie Huang and has published in prestigious journals such as Biology of Reproduction, Public Health Nutrition and General and Comparative Endocrinology.
